Trump’s Tariffs Spark Global Economic Uncertainty and Legal Battles

President Donald Trump’s recent executive order to impose sweeping tariffs has plunged global economic forecasts into a fresh wave of uncertainty, signaling potential shifts in international trade dynamics. This directive, targeting a significant number of nations and the powerful European Union, has sparked immediate debate and concern across various sectors.

The contentious order initially stipulated new tariffs would take effect within seven days, a timeline that sent ripples of apprehension through world markets. However, a last-minute adjustment by the administration has pushed the implementation date back to August 7, offering a brief reprieve but doing little to quell the underlying tension surrounding the policy’s long-term ramifications. The delay itself underscores the complex and often fluid nature of US trade policy under the current administration.

At the core of President Trump’s argument, these presidential tariffs are framed as a strategic move designed to bolster the domestic economy and stimulate job creation within the United States. Proponents of the policy suggest that such measures protect American industries from unfair competition and encourage manufacturing growth at home.

Conversely, a chorus of critics has voiced profound reservations, asserting that the tariffs could significantly erode America’s standing on the global trade stage. There are widespread anxieties that these protectionist policies might lead to retaliatory tariffs from other nations, escalating trade disputes and ultimately harming the very economic interests they are intended to safeguard. Experts also fear an increase in consumer prices due to rising import costs, directly contributing to inflation.

Adding another layer of complexity, the legality of these tariffs is currently under intense scrutiny in the courts. Several legal challenges have been mounted, questioning the executive authority behind such sweeping economic decisions. Early indications from judicial review proceedings suggest a degree of skepticism from judges, highlighting potential constitutional and statutory hurdles for the administration’s policy.

Major corporations, both domestically and internationally, have already begun to issue stark warnings regarding the potential economic impact of these new duties. Supply chains are being re-evaluated, investment decisions are being paused, and profit forecasts are being revised downwards. The uncertainty generated by the tariffs makes long-term business planning incredibly difficult, threatening corporate stability and growth.

Beyond the immediate corporate sphere, economists and industry analysts are increasingly concerned about broader macroeconomic consequences. Fears of rising inflation, coupled with the potential for widespread job losses, particularly within the manufacturing and export sectors, are mounting. These anxieties paint a grim picture of a challenging economic landscape shaped by an unpredictable trade environment.

The evolving situation surrounding President Trump’s tariffs remains highly fluid, with the ultimate outcomes still very much in question. As the August 7 implementation date approaches, the global community watches closely to see how these ambitious, yet controversial, business concerns will reshape international commerce and influence domestic prosperity.
